Subject: Snapshot Testing Ownership Change

Hi all,

Responsibility for the snapshot testing suite covering Brightloom UI components has been reassigned as of this week. If customers report visual regressions, please route the tickets to the new owner rather than the old component channel. Review timelines stay the same. Going forward, the responsible engineer is the person listed below.

approver of hahog-hahap = Ulaath Praael

Subject: Profile store cut-over complete

Plugin authors: the Mossvale user-profile store is now sharded across four partitions. Reads route by profile key; legacy single-node endpoints are gone. Update any plugin that hardcoded the old connection path. Rollback window closes Friday. The shard-aware client picks everything up automatically from the settings below.

deployment values, hawip-hawep:
[kasdor]
host = kasdor.torvastack.corp
user = kasdor_svc
database = kasdor_prod

Quick heads-up on Pinwheel UI versioning: we cut a minor release every sprint, and anything touching component props needs a changeset file in the PR. No changeset, no merge — the bot will nag you. Majors are rare and go through the design council first. The full policy, with examples of what counts as breaking, lives on the internal page below.

wiki page, bahip-yahip: https://grafana.qirvanlabs.corp/browse/display/projects/cc3a1b9dbfc9

Prepared for heads of department.

The Averdale office houses nine staff, primarily claims processing. Lease expires at year end. Workload can be absorbed by the Corthwick hub with two additional hires. Seven employees have accepted relocation or remote arrangements; two consultations are ongoing.

Estimated annual savings: mid six figures after one-off transition costs. Client-facing impact assessed as minimal.

Communications plan to follow once the review concludes. The confidential note below covers related planning considerations.

management briefing: Only 33 of the 205 pilot accounts renewed Kasath, so a churn review is set for October 17. Weniusek Logistics is in early talks to buy Holethax Freight for about $345.6 million.